Synopsis "Forensic GIS: The Role of Geospatial Technologies for Investigating Crime and Providing Evidence"

Written for researchers, practitioners and studentsIncludes real case studiesFirst and only book discussing the use of geospatial technologies in crime investigation and litigationDiscusses a wide range of technologies and applicationsProvides current information on legal considerations for geospatial technologies in investigation and litigation
